Hong Kong identity cards have been issued in the form of smart card since 2003. Coupling with the implementation of the Next Generation Smart Identity Card System, a new smart identity card has been issued starting from 26 November 2024 to gradually replace the old form of smart identity card. WebThe Hong Kong Identity Card (HKID card) is an official identity document issued by the Immigration Department of Hong Kong.
